Marysburg S, Ontario (1921 census)
Marysburg S was a census subdivision in Ontario, recorded in the 1921 Census of Canada with a population of 1,028. The administrative centroid was at approximately 43.927°N, 77.016°W.
Population
In 1921, Marysburg S had a population of 1,028: 502 male and 526 female residents. Population density was 19.0 people per square mile.
Population trajectory across census years
| Year | Population |
|---|---|
| 1871 | 1,794 |
| 1881 | 2,205 |
| 1891 | 1,643 |
| 1901 | 1,342 |
| 1911 | 1,145 |
| 1921 | 1,028 |
Cross-year identity established by spatial polygon overlap (SAME_AS chains across the Canadian Census Subdivision boundary files).
